Best time to go to St. Louis

The best time to visit St. Louis is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. October is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is sunny with no rain (dry). January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ain (dry).

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ancy
January76.6°F (24.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
February77.4°F (25.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
March79.0°F (26.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
April80.4°F (26.9°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ly High
May81.3°F (27.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ly Low
June82.4°F (28.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
July83.1°F (28.4°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
August83.3°F (28.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ly Low
September84.2°F (29.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verage
October86.4°F (30.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ly Low
November83.5°F (28.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
December78.4°F (25.8°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verage
